S321+ GNSS Smart Antenna Surveyor Tough • Multi-Frequency, Multi-GNSS (GPS, GLONASS, BeiDou, Galileo, QZSS) • Athena™ RTK engine and Atlas® L-band global corrections • Dual hot-swappable lithium batteries provide 12 hours of battery life • Wi-Fi, UHF, Cellular, and Bluetooth wireless communication • Powerful WebUI control accessed via Wi-Fi • 8 GB internal memory for data logging, download, and upload The S321+ is Hemisphere’s all-new multi-GNSS, multi-frequency smart antenna. The S321+ provides robust performance and high precision in a compact and rugged package. With multiple wireless communication ports and an open GNSS interface, the S321+ can be used in a variety of operating modes. Use the S321+ as a precise base station sending RTK to your existing rover network. Turn S321+ into a lightweight and easy to use rover by connecting it to your base via UHF radio or Wi-Fi network. The builtin web user interface (WebUI) can be used to control and manage the receiver status and operation, as well as to upgrade the S321+ with new firmware and activations. S321+ is Athena-enabled and Atlas-capable (subscription required). The S321+ receiver is powered by Athena RTK technology. With Athena, S321+ provides state-of-the-art RTK performance when receiving corrections from a static base station or network RTK correction system. With multiple connectivity options, the S321+ allows for RTK corrections to be received over radio, cell modem, Wi-Fi, Bluetooth, or serial connection. S321+ delivers centimeter-level accuracy with virtually instantaneous initialization times and cutting-edge robustness in challenging environments. The S321+ receiver also enables users to work with Atlas. Atlas is Hemisphere’s industry-leading global correction service, which can be added as a subscription to the S321+. Atlas delivers world-wide centimeter-level correction data over L-band communication satellites. With Atlas, S321+ users are able to experience sub-decimeter positioning performance anywhere on earth, without the need to be near a GNSS or communication infrastructure. Atlas L-band has the following benefits: • Positioning accuracy - Competitive positioning accuracies down to 2 cm RMS in certain applications. • Positioning sustainability - Advanced position quality maintenance in the absence of correction signals, using Hemisphere’s patented technology.
